Police crack down on unleashed dogs

A vicious attack by two pit bulls on a white poodle has prompted a city police crackdown in Patterson Park. The Sun's Arthur Hirsch attended a community meeting Monday night to hear police describe what's they're doing. Offficers have issued 10 citations since Nov. 18.

Read Arthur's story here. Dog attacks are a continuing issue in the city. Jill Rosen addresses many of the concerns over in the Unleashed blog. In June, a bit bull bit and traumatized a 78-year-old woman in Greentown.
